Airline Fire: Safety Steps & Recovery Insights

An airline fire represents one of the most serious safety events in commercial aviation, demanding immediate emergency response and long-term prevention strategies. Such incidents can occur on board, in ground support operations, or within airport infrastructure, affecting passengers, crew, and personnel.

When fire interacts with airline operations, it exposes critical links between maintenance, training, regulation, and technology. Understanding these dynamics helps stakeholders manage risk, improve communication, and reinforce safety culture across the entire travel network.

Operational Response During Airline Fire Events

Effective operational response is essential when an airline fire occurs, as it directly influences survivability and limits secondary damage. Crews follow standardized checklists that integrate communication with air traffic control, emergency services, and company operations centers.

Training programs simulate multiple fire scenarios to ensure that cabin crew, pilots, and ground staff can coordinate under stress. These exercises emphasize timely evacuation, medical triage, and protection of sensitive data stored on portable devices.

Immediate Actions for Cabin Crew

Cabin crew prioritize passenger safety by controlling crowds, directing movement, and using onboard fire suppression equipment. Rapid assessment of smoke spread and door usability helps determine whether to prepare for evacuation or maintain in-place procedures.

Coordination with Airport Services

Airport fire and rescue teams, along with medical units, align their arrival with airline command structures. Clear designation of incident command ensures that fire suppression, passenger evacuation, and family assistance proceed without duplication or delay.

Technical Factors Behind Airline Fire Risk

Modern aircraft rely on advanced materials, segmented electrical systems, and fire-resistant compartments to contain flames and maintain structural integrity. Continuous monitoring of wiring harnesses, battery compartments, and galley installations reduces the probability of ignition sources going unchecked.

Regulatory authorities mandate strict design standards, including circuit breakers, overheat detection loops, and firewalls between passenger areas and critical systems. These requirements evolve after each incident analysis, shaping the next generation of airline fire safety protocols.

Prevention Strategies Across the Airline Network

Preventing airline fire incidents requires a multilayered approach that spans manufacturing, maintenance, operations, and regulation. Stakeholders share data on emerging risks, such as new battery technologies or unconventional heat sources in cargo.

Investment in condition-based maintenance, sensor analytics, and predictive modeling allows teams to address anomalies before they escalate. Scheduled inspections, component lifetime tracking, and vendor accountability further reinforce a proactive safety posture across the airline ecosystem.

What should passengers do if they notice smoke or smell fire onboard?

Immediately notify a flight attendant, avoid opening overhead bins unnecessarily, and follow crew instructions for investigation or emergency preparation.

How do airlines prevent lithium battery fires in cargo holds?

Through strict acceptance checks, segregation from other cargo, temperature monitoring, and clear documentation that bans damaged or recalled battery packs on board.

Can ground fires be caused by routine maintenance activities?

Yes, activities such as welding, soldering, or using heat-generating tools can ignite fuel vapors or nearby materials if permits, inspections, and fire watches are not properly enforced.
